    Position: Senior Director, Field Advancement

    Reports to: Chief Advancement Officer

    Position Status: Full-Time, Exempt

    Location: Telecommute or Office based

    DESCRIPTION

    The Parkinson's Foundation makes life better for people with Parkinson’s disease by improving care and advancing research toward a cure. In everything we do, we build on the energy, experience and passion of our global Parkinson's community.

    PRIMARY ROLE: Reporting to the Chief Advancement Officer (CAO), the Sr. Director of Field Advancement plays a critical role in helping the Foundation achieve its vision to make life better for people with Parkinson’s. This position supports a wide range of field activities, assisting the CAO in driving revenue and reach through setting priorities, shaping processes, guiding investment in people and systems, and building the infrastructure needed for a stronger, more efficient organization.

    As a key member of the Advancement team, the Sr. Director will oversee departmental specialists who lead core programs and serve as advisors to Chapter teams in their respective focus areas related to revenue development and mission delivery. It is essential that the Sr. Director, Field Advancement consistently demonstrates and upholds the Foundation’s values of collaboration, dedication, excellence, integrity, positivity, responsiveness and teamwork.

    RESPONSIBILITIES

    • Working with the CAO to support Regional Directors and Chapter staff in making consistent and progressive steps toward organizational and programmatic alignment and sustainability.
    • Provide management guidance, growth strategies and operational support for Peer-to-Peer events and community education programs to support the advancement team members.
    • Directly support a team of departmental specialists (P2P, Corporate Sponsorships, Foundation Giving), supporting them in the execution of their strategies and in their roles as advisors to Chapter teams.
    • Communicate across departments to maintain a strong understanding of Foundation goals and mission priorities, particularly in representing the field perspective, connecting programs to funding, creatively generating resources, and building strategic partnerships.
    • Support coordination and implementation of national initiatives across the field, ensuring streamlined processes and clear communication.
    • Coordinate and direct expansion strategies, including new business and program start-up efforts.
    • Enhance organizational excellence by helping to establish operational benchmarks, performance metrics, timelines, and resources needed in the Field to achieve strategic goals, proactively recommending and drive improvements as necessary.
    • Stay current on internal policies and organizational initiatives; provide weekly performance updates to the Chief Advancement Officer.
    • Additional assignments as required to fulfill the mission of the Parkinson’s Foundation.
